Radisson RED opens its doors to one of the most historically and culturally important cities in Europe. In the beating heart of bustling Madrid, Radisson RED is not only surrounded by the priceless art of Goya and Velázquez, but is also just steps away from sites like La Puerta del Sol and Parque del Retiro. With the Reina Sofía Museum, El Prado Museum, and the seven-story Kapital nightclub just around the corner, it's the perfect place to have fun, unwind, and immerse yourself in art and culture. The hotel includes 260 new rooms and suites decorated with bold works of art. Gastronomy at the hands of Eneko Atxa, 5 Michelin star chef, the NKO restaurant fuses Basque and Japanese cuisine, making it the perfect place to entertain and taste the most exclusive gastronomy in the city. Beyond NKO is the rooftop Nigiri Basque House, which offers sushi, drinks and panoramic views of the city.
